    101, HARD LANE, ST HELENS, WA10 6PP

    This terraced freehold property on Hard Lane last sold in December 2024 for £125,000. Based on price growth in the WA10 district since then, its estimated current value is £128,729 — placing it in the 8th percentile nationally and the 32nd percentile within WA10. The property covers 81 m² (872 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,589 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— WA10

    WA10 covers Rainhill and surrounding areas in Merseyside, located between Liverpool and St Helens. It is a mixed residential district with a blend of family homes and commuter appeal.
